Really spectacular gorge up and down. From parking lot 1 (costs €3 for the whole day) it takes about 25 minutes to get to the entrance of the gorge. From then on it gets really nice. At the beginning the paths are still quite wide, like a hiking trail. After that they become narrower and narrower. Some of the steps are very high and vary in height. This is very stressful for kids. The greatest thing is the Tschako waterfall, then you go over the Devil's Bridge. It really deserves its name. It's best to go over it alone if you don't like it and it swings up and down a bit. There are several exits and there are bus stops that take you back to the parking lot free of charge.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main canyon-like attraction near Köttmannsdorf?

The primary natural attraction offering a canyon-like experience near Köttmannsdorf is the Tscheppa gorge. It features deeply cut rock formations, dramatic waterfalls, and well-secured pathways, providing an immersive outdoor experience.

What are some notable features to see within the Tscheppaschlucht gorge?

Within the Tscheppaschlucht gorge, you can experience several impressive features. Highlights include the Teufelsbrücke Over the Bodenbach, a bridge crossing a waterfall, and the Bridge of Friendship, known for its viewpoint and refreshing atmosphere. You'll also encounter a Steep Wooden Staircase and Metal Walkways that allow safe passage through the dramatic landscape.

Is the Tscheppaschlucht gorge suitable for families?

Yes, the Tscheppaschlucht gorge can be a great experience for the whole family, but with some considerations. While the paths are well-maintained with stairs, bridges, and walkways, some sections, like the Steep Wooden Staircase, are challenging and require sure-footedness. Sturdy shoes are essential, and children need supervision. Dogs are allowed but may find metal grates on the path difficult.

What is the best time of year to visit the Tscheppaschlucht gorge?

The Tscheppaschlucht gorge is typically open seasonally, from May to October. Visiting during these months ensures access to the gorge's facilities. Many visitors find it particularly enjoyable on hot summer days, as the gorge provides a cool and refreshing escape.

What kind of natural beauty can I expect to see in the gorges around Köttmannsdorf?

The gorges around Köttmannsdorf, particularly the Tscheppaschlucht, are renowned for their stunning natural beauty. You'll witness deeply cut rock formations, numerous thundering waterfalls like the impressive Tschaukofall, and steep cliffs. The area also boasts rich flora, including many flowering plants and a natural mixed forest, all shaped by the elemental force of water.

Are there any specific safety tips for hiking in the Tscheppaschlucht gorge?

When hiking in the Tscheppaschlucht gorge, it's crucial to wear good, sturdy shoes due to the varied terrain, which includes steep stairs and metal walkways. A head for heights is an advantage for certain sections, such as the Steep Wooden Staircase. While the path is well-secured, it's important not to overestimate your abilities, as it's more than just a casual walk.

How long does it take to walk through the Tscheppaschlucht gorge?

The self-guided walk through the Tscheppaschlucht gorge is approximately 1.2 kilometers long and typically takes about 90 minutes one way. A shuttle bus service is available from certain points to return to the parking lot after the hike, so you don't have to walk back through the gorge.

Are there any facilities or amenities available at the Tscheppaschlucht gorge?

Yes, the Tscheppaschlucht gorge features a modern visitor center that provides insights into the geology and nature of the area. Additionally, a shuttle bus service is available to transport visitors from the end of the gorge hike back to the parking lot, enhancing convenience.
